Indian stocks looked set for a mixed start on Wednesday, tracking modest gains in Asian equities, but doubts over US-China trade truce are likely to weigh on investor sentiment. At 07:21 AM, SGX Nifty, an early indicator of the Nifty 50's trend in India, was slightly down by 0.02 percent at 10,691.50, indicating a mixed start for the Indian market.

Private sector lender, Axis Bank, on Tuesday reported a 131 percent year-on-year (YoY) jumpin the net profit at Rs 1,680.8 crore for the third quarter ended December 2018on higher loan growth. (Picture credits: Reuters)

The country's third largest software services firm, HCLTechnologies, on Tuesday reporteda 19 percent increase in its consolidated net profit to Rs 2,611 crorefor the third quarter ended December 2018. (Picture credits: Reuters)

Crisis-ridden Jet Airways was on Tuesday forced to ground three of its Boeing 737 planes due to non-payment of lease rentals, leading to cancellation of around 20 domestic flights, reported PTI, citing sources. (Picture credits: Reuters)

Public sector lender Bank of Baroda (BoB) on Tuesday reported an over four-fold jump in the net profit at Rs 471.25 crore for the December 2018 quarter.(Picture credits: Reuters)

IndiGo said on Tuesday it has selected Skyborne Airline Academy to train up to 100 pilots annually over the next five years under its cadet pilot programme, reported PTI.(Picture credits: Reuters)

Yes Bank on Tuesday said promoters Rana Kapoor and Madhu Kapur have agreed to nominate one representative director each on the bank's board as part of truce under the works, reported PTI.(Picture credits: Reuters)

DHFL, in an exchange filing, said the group companies are confident of meeting any scrutiny on all aspects of the operations. The statement came after investigative news portal Cobrapost alleged the company's promoters of Rs 31,000 crore scam on Tuesday. The NBFC said it "will pursue these frivolous allegations to its logical conclusion". (Picture credits: stock image)

Asian Paints said it commenced commercial production at Vishakhapatnam plant in Andhra Pradesh. (Picture credits: stock image)
